Hette Glacier
Glacier in Antarctica From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ia
Remove ads
Hette Glacier (71°43′S 26°35′E) is a glacier, 6 nautical miles (11 km) long, flowing north between the Hettene Nunataks and Austhamaren Peak in the Sør Rondane Mountains of Antarctica. It was mapped by Norwegian cartographers in 1957 from air photos taken by U.S. Navy Operation Highjump, 1946–47, and named Hettebreen (the cap glacier).[1]
